Understanding Cybersecurity Insurance




Cybersecurity insurance, also known as cyber insurance or cyber liability insurance, is a type of insurance coverage that protects businesses from the financial losses and liabilities associated with cyber attacks and data breaches. It provides coverage for various aspects of cyber risk, including data breaches, network security failures, and cyber extortion.




With the increasing frequency and sophistication of cyber attacks, cybersecurity insurance has become an essential component of a comprehensive risk management strategy for online businesses. It helps businesses recover from the financial impact of cyber attacks by covering expenses such as legal fees, notification costs, forensic investigations, and public relations efforts.




The Importance of Cybersecurity Insurance




There are several reasons why cybersecurity insurance is crucial for online businesses:




1. Financial Protection


Cyber attacks can result in significant financial losses for businesses. The costs of investigating and remediating a data breach, notifying affected individuals, and defending against potential legal claims can add up quickly. Cybersecurity insurance provides financial protection by covering these expenses, helping businesses recover and resume normal operations.




2. Reputation Management


A data breach or cyber attack can severely damage a business's reputation. Customers and clients may lose trust in the business's ability to protect their personal information, leading to a loss of business and potential legal consequences. Cybersecurity insurance can provide resources for public relations efforts to help manage the fallout and rebuild trust with stakeholders.




3. Compliance with Legal Requirements


Many industries have specific legal requirements for data protection and cybersecurity. Failure to comply with these regulations can result in hefty fines and penalties. Cybersecurity insurance can help businesses meet these legal obligations by covering the costs of legal defense and regulatory compliance.




4. Business Continuity


Cyber attacks can disrupt business operations, leading to significant downtime and loss of revenue. Cybersecurity insurance can provide coverage for business interruption losses, helping businesses stay afloat during the recovery process.




Choosing the Right Cybersecurity Insurance Policy




When selecting a cybersecurity insurance policy, online businesses should consider the following factors:




1. Coverage Limits


Ensure that the policy provides adequate coverage limits to address potential financial losses. Assess the potential costs associated with a cyber attack, including legal fees, notification expenses, and business interruption losses, to determine the appropriate coverage limits.




2. Exclusions and Limitations


Read the policy carefully to understand any exclusions or limitations that may affect coverage. Some policies may exclude certain types of cyber attacks or impose limits on coverage for specific expenses.




3. Response Services


Look for policies that offer access to response services, such as forensic investigations, legal counsel, and public relations support. These services can be invaluable in the event of a cyber attack.




4. Risk Assessment and Mitigation


Some insurers may require businesses to undergo a risk assessment and implement specific cybersecurity measures as a condition of coverage. Consider working with insurers that offer risk assessment services and provide guidance on improving cybersecurity practices.
